Most common tumor of adrenal medulla in adults.
Pheochromocytoma.
Most common tumor in kids.
Neuroblastoma.
Left adrenal gland drainage?
Left adrenal-->left adrenal vein-->left renal vein-->IVC
Right adrenal gland drainage?
Right adrenal-->right adrenal vein-->IVC
What is the posterior pituitary derived from?
Neuroectoderm.
What is the anterior pituitary derived from?
Oral ectoderm.
What is made in posteroir pituitary?
Vasopressin and oxytocin, made in the hypothalamus and shipped to pituitary.
Posterior pituitary is also known as?
Neurohypophysis.
Anterior pituitary is also known as?
Adenohypophysis.
What does the anterior pituitary secrete?
FLAT PiG
F=FSH
L=LH
A=ACTH
T=TSH
P=Prolactin
G=GH
What do the basophils in the anterior pituitary secrete?
B-FLAT
F=FSH
L=LH
A=ACTH
T=TSH
The alpha subunit of pituitary hormones is common to what hormones?
FSH
LH
TSH
hCG
The beta subunit of pituitary hormones does what?
Determines hormone specificity.
What do the acidophils of the anterior pituitary secrete?
GH
Prolactin
What do the alpha cells of the pancreas secrete? Where are they located in pancreas?
Glucagon (peripheral)
What do the beta cells of the pancreas secrete? Where are they located in pancreas?
Insulin (central)
What do the delta cells of the pancreas secrete? Where are they located in pancreas?
Somatostatin (interspersed)
